Distinct imprinting signatures and biased differentiation of human androgenetic and parthenogenetic embryonic stem cells [RNA-Seq I] (human)

See Genome Information for Homo sapiens
Genomic imprinting is an epigenetic mechanism that results in parent-of-origin monoallelic expression of specific genes, which precludes uniparental development and underlies various diseases. More...
